Features of the core of perspective fast reactors
- 1. AO «Gosudarstvennyj Nauchnyj Tsentr Rossijskoj Federatsii - Fiziko-Ehnergeticheskij Inst. imeni A.I. Lejpunskogo», Obninsk (Russian Federation)
Description
The article discusses the methods of transformation of the core of existing and planned Russian fast reactors to meet requirements of competitiveness in comparison with water reactors and other energy sources. The safety of these reactors in design and beyond-design basis accidents is ensured by rejecting the upper end shield and replacing it with a sodium cavity
